How to Reset Your Mac Mini Password
For Mac Mini users who have forgotten their password or are looking to reset it for security reasons, follow these steps:
- Restart your Mac Mini and hold down Command + R until the Apple logo appears.
- Once in macOS Recovery, choose 'Utilities' from the top menu and then select 'Terminal'.
- In the Terminal window, type 'resetpassword' and press Enter.
- Follow the on-screen instructions to select the disk where your user account is located and choose the user account for which you want to reset the password.
- Enter and confirm a new password, then click 'Next'.
- After the password has been reset, restart your Mac Mini and log in with the new password.
